Weight engineer vs aeronautical engineer

The differences between weight engineers and aeronautical engineers can be seen in a few details. Each job has different responsibilities and duties. It typically takes 2-4 years to become both a weight engineer and an aeronautical engineer. Additionally, a weight engineer has an average salary of $98,396, which is higher than the $80,442 average annual salary of an aeronautical engineer.

The top three skills for a weight engineer include CATIA, calculation and weight data. The most important skills for an aeronautical engineer are MATLAB, airframe, and CAD.

Differences between weight engineer and aeronautical engineer duties and responsibilities

Weight engineer example responsibilities.

  • Manage Jenkins security by providing specific access to authorize developers/testers using project base matrix authorization strategy.
  • Perform detail mass properties calculations from 3D CATIA models and release engineering drawings.
  • Perform from conceptual mass properties estimations to final design calculation for new product development.
  • Work to resolve differences between BOM weight and the IPT engineer's weight they expect.
  • Support IPT team design weight optimization/control.
  • Conduct geotechnical and environmental subsurface investigations.

Aeronautical engineer example responsibilities.

  • Lead development of MATLAB base software tool for flight and grind handling loads estimation.
  • Manage the fuel supply and aircraft electrical distribution system on board ship, including radar tank gauging and filtration systems.
  • Analyze and compare the requirements to the FAA standards.
  • Incorporate MATLAB algorithms into the model and export simulation results to MATLAB for further analysis.
  • Network multiple flight deck simulators into a Nextgen FAA air traffic control simulator to perform proof of concept human factors experiments.
  • Audit technical documentation relate to launch window and trajectory design to meet NASA contract specifications for safety mission requirement constraints.
